# Monitoring And Alerting
## Overview
SilverLinux runs a self-hosted observability stack for metrics, dashboards, backup visibility and incident alerting.
Current state:
```text
Production ready
```
The stack has evolved from basic monitoring into an incident intelligence system with alert grouping, severity routing and email notifications.

## Alerting Evolution
### Stage v1
Implemented:
* Basic Prometheus rules
* Simple email alerts
---
### Stage v2
Implemented:
* Alertmanager
* Email routing
* Multi-recipient alerts
---
### Stage v3-v4
Implemented:
* `incident_group` concept
* Alert correlation by service
* Severity-based routing
* Alert deduplication
* Reduced notification noise
---
## Incident Groups
Alertmanager groups alerts by incident category.
Incident groups:
* `backup_failure`
* `system_pressure`
* `storage_pressure`
* `database_outage`
* `monitoring_failure`
* `container_health`
Outcome:
* Multiple related alerts merge into single incidents.
* Alerts are root-cause oriented.
* Alert fatigue is reduced.

## Implementation Fixes
Resolved during implementation:
* Fixed Docker mount errors caused by file versus directory conflicts
* Standardized alert rule file naming as `alerts.yml`
* Fixed Prometheus rule loading configuration
* Eliminated duplicate backup success metric sources
* Unified backup metric naming to `silverlinux_backup_*`
---
## Data Flow
```text
Servers
-> Node Exporter / cAdvisor
-> Prometheus
-> Alertmanager
-> Email notifications
-> Grafana dashboards
```
